Additional Information on Eligibility: Eligible applicants for these Section 1115 demonstration project grants are State (including the District of Columbia, Guam, Puerto Rico, and the Virgin Islands) Title IV-D agencies or the umbrella agencies of the IV-D program. Individuals and foreign entities are not eligible for awards made under this announcement.

Agency Name: Administration for Children and Families
Description: The Administration for Children and Families (ACF), Office of Child Support Enforcement (OCSE), invites applications from State Title IV-D agencies for Fiscal Year (FY) 2010 funding of demonstration activities to add to the knowledge and to promote the objectives of the Child Support Enforcement program under Section 1115 and Title IV-D of the Social Security Act. Only State IV-D agencies or the umbrella agency of which they are a part are eligible to apply for these grants.
This funding opportunity is offered to provide for a full range of family-centered child support and parenting-time services to Active Duty service members, National Guards and Reservists in all phases of their commitment to Operation Iraq Freedom/Operation Enduring Freedom–pre-deployment, mobilization and return.
